1. Create a new folder on the desktop (or somewhere else you prefer) and label it GIF ANIMATION.
2. Create an image (or use existing image). This can be done in any photoshop application, as well as MSPAINT.
3. Create a secondary image. This image will be shown after the first one (like the top banner of this tut).
4. Now, open your free trial of Easy GIF Animator
5. Right away, you should be prompted with a list. Choose the top one, "Create New Animation"
Image

6. You will now enter a screen like this.
Image

The left tab says, "Add Image". You want to select this, and choose "Desktop" on the left (or use the drop down
select box to choose where the file is located). Choose the first image for your .gif, and say open. Add all pictures that you want to be used in your .gif during this time.

7. Depending on how many "layers" you chose for step #6, your new box should look something like this.
Image

You now want to hit the "next" tab. You can continue to hit the next button until you are brought to the
input screen where you will finalize your .gif before saving it.

You are now at the "operation" screen. This screen should resemble all of the layers that you have
made for your image. You can preview your image by clicking the [color=green]green
animate button at the
top toolbar or navigating to "Animation"-"Animate". If you think the image is moving too fast, you can click on the
little stopwatch in the left-hand toolbar and type in a number. Typing in a 100 will make the layer appear for one
full second. Typing a 200 will make the layer appear for two full seconds, and so on. When you get your timing
correct, save the file.[/color]

You are now done... but... perhaps your image looks "too plain" for your tastes... what can you do?

Luckily, there are many other programs that can assist you in creating special features in your .gif animation. One
tool that I recently used is called GIF Construction Set Professional 3. This particular tool, when used with Easy
Gif Animator 3, was very helpful by creating transitions for my .gif animations. Personally, I would encourage you
not to include those types of animation in your file (for use on this forum anyways) because it will make the file
size for the .gif image larger.
